Transaction 420340cbdba9a93efb63bd4a7201526289a907fe021c225244366532939579fe

1 Input
2 Outputs
  • 420340cbdba9a93efb63bd4a7201526289a907fe021c225244366532939579fe:0
  • value  700515
    address  172ZeAschtm3HhKjfCQsHrukU7CYiEWZkK
  • 420340cbdba9a93efb63bd4a7201526289a907fe021c225244366532939579fe:1
  • value  2854818
    address  bc1qqtcruyzgd29qyd6kdaqqrkrkh3j0gc0htj6779